How Much Wallpaper Store Owners Typically Make?
The typical annual income for a small wallpaper store owner often falls between $40,000 and $80,000. This figure is heavily dependent on several key factors, including the store's geographical location, the overall size of the retail space, and the range of services offered. For instance, businesses that also provide professional wallpaper installation services may command higher revenues and, consequently, higher owner earnings compared to those solely focused on product sales.
For proprietors of successful independent wallpaper shops, particularly those situated in high-demand urban markets or those specializing in premium, niche wallpaper collections and installation expertise, take-home pay can significantly exceed the average. Some owners report annual earnings ranging from $75,000 to $150,000, with many in this top tier consistently earning over $100,000 per year. This elevated income often reflects a strong brand presence and a loyal customer base.

What Is Wallpaper Store Average Profit Margin?
Understanding the profit potential of a wallpaper store involves looking at both gross and net margins. For a wallpaper retail business, the gross profit margin on product sales typically ranges from 40% to 60%. This figure reflects the markup applied when sourcing wallpaper from wholesalers and selling it to customers.
However, the net profit margin paints a more complete picture of the business's financial health. After accounting for all operational expenses, such as rent, utilities, salaries, marketing, and inventory management, a wallpaper store's net profit margin generally falls between 5% and 15%. Highly efficient operations can push this percentage towards the higher end of that range.
The profitability of a wallpaper retail business can be significantly influenced by the services offered. For instance, interior design supply businesses often command higher gross margins because they leverage perceived value and design expertise. Similarly, wallpaper stores that incorporate installation services can see a substantial boost in overall profit. Skilled installation labor can add markups ranging from 50% to 70% on top of material costs, directly enhancing the owner's take-home pay in the wallpaper business.

The Role of Retail Markup and Overhead
The wallpaper retail income a store owner can expect is heavily dependent on the retail markup strategy and management of overhead costs. Typical retail markups on wallpaper can range from 50% to 100% or more, depending on the brand and exclusivity. However, costs like rent, inventory management, staffing, and marketing must be carefully controlled. Understanding the break-even point is crucial; for a small wallpaper store, achieving profitability might require generating between $100,000 to $250,000 in annual revenue, depending on operational efficiency.
What Kind of Revenue Can a Small Independent Wallpaper Store Generate?
A small independent wallpaper store, like 'Wall Flair & Co.', can project annual revenue between $200,000 and $500,000. This range is influenced by factors such as the store's physical size, the breadth and uniqueness of its product selection, and the inclusion of additional services. A well-curated collection and a prime location can significantly impact sales volume and customer reach, directly affecting overall wallpaper retail income.
Revenue generation is substantially enhanced by offering integrated services alongside product sales. For example, a common model sees a wallpaper store earning approximately 60% of its revenue from product sales and 40% from installation services. Installation services often command higher profit margins compared to product sales alone, contributing more significantly to the wallpaper business profit.

How Can A Wallpaper Store Owner Increase Their Earnings By Offering Design Consultations?
Offering professional design consultations can significantly boost a wallpaper store owner's income. This service adds a high-margin revenue stream. Owners can charge hourly rates, typically ranging from $75 to $150. This fee covers expert advice on pattern selection, color coordination, and room styling, directly increasing the wallpaper retail income.
Integrating design services elevates the store's perceived value. Customers are more inclined to purchase premium wallpapers and related accessories when guided by expert recommendations. This strategy enhances the overall customer experience and increases the average transaction value, contributing to higher wallpaper business profit.
